How to get from St Joseph's Health Centre at 30 the Queensway to Baycrest by bus and subway?
From St Joseph's Health Centre at 30 the Queensway to Baycrest by bus and subway
To get from St Joseph's Health Centre at 30 the Queensway to Baycrest in Toronto,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one subway line: take the 504A bus from Roncesvalles Ave at Marion St North Side station to Dundas St West at Bloor St West station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 2 subway and finally take the 7 bus from Bathurst Station at Bus Bay 3 station to Bathurst St at Baycrest Ave station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 3 min. The ride fare is CA$3.30.
